This comparison is for buyers committed to the Topre switch experience but torn between a feature-rich wired design and a minimalist wireless one. Both keyboards are from Realforce and share a similar price point, making the choice difficult. The GX1 offers deep software customization for gaming, while the RC1 prioritizes portability and a clean aesthetic. Your decision hinges on whether you value RGB lighting and adjustable actuation or Bluetooth connectivity and a smaller footprint.

Your primary need dictates the winner. If you require the ultimate wired gaming tool with granular customization, RGB, and gaming-specific features, the Realforce GX1 is the logical pick. If your priority is a clean, wireless, and highly portable keyboard for a multi-device workflow, the Realforce RC1 is the better option. Both deliver the authentic Topre typing experience at a similar price.
The GX1 is the clear choice for gamers and those who want extensive lighting and actuation control from a wired desk setup. The RC1 wins for office workers and travelers who need wireless connectivity and a space-saving layout. For programming, the choice is a tie and comes down to layout preference. Modders may find more initial flexibility with the GX1, while content creators might appreciate its dedicated media controls.
